Coupling Drive Centrifugal Fan

A Coupling Drive Centrifugal Fan is a type of industrial ventilation equipment designed to move large volumes of air efficiently through a rotational impeller system. Unlike direct-drive fans, this model uses a coupling mechanism to connect the motor and the fan shaft, allowing power to be transferred smoothly while reducing certain mechanical stresses. This design is widely used in applications that require stable airflow, reliable operation, and flexible performance under varying working conditions.The main working principle of a centrifugal fan is based on centrifugal force. When the impeller rotates, air enters the center of the wheel and is thrown outward by the blades toward the housing. As the air moves outward, its velocity increases and is converted into pressure, making the fan suitable for ducted systems and processes that require resistance handling. The coupling drive structure helps ensure that the motor is not directly exposed to the full load of the impeller, which can improve operational stability and make maintenance easier in some configurations.This kind of fan is often selected for factories, workshops, ventilation systems, dust collection units, and other environments where continuous air movement is necessary. It can handle clean air as well as air containing light particles, depending on the blade design and material selection. In many cases, the fan is built with a robust steel or alloy housing, a precision-balanced impeller, and a strong base structure to reduce vibration and noise during operation.One of the key advantages of a coupling drive centrifugal fan is its flexibility in speed and performance matching. By selecting the proper coupling and motor arrangement, the fan can be adapted to different pressure and airflow requirements. It also tends to offer good mechanical durability, especially in heavy-duty applications. Since the motor and fan shaft are connected through a coupling rather than a direct attachment, alignment can be adjusted more precisely during installation, which may contribute to longer service life.Maintenance is another important benefit. The coupling structure allows technicians to inspect, replace, or service components more conveniently compared with some integrated drive systems. Regular checks of bearing condition, coupling alignment, lubrication, and vibration levels can help maintain efficient performance and prevent unexpected downtime. For industrial users, this reliability is often a major reason for choosing this fan type.In terms of performance, coupling drive centrifugal fans are valued for their ability to generate moderate to high pressure with consistent airflow. They are suitable for systems with ducts, filters, dampers, or other resistance elements. Depending on the impeller configuration, they may be optimized for lower noise, higher efficiency, or improved wear resistance. Manufacturers often offer different material options and blade shapes to meet specific operating needs.Overall, a Coupling Drive Centrifugal Fan is a practical and durable air-moving solution for demanding industrial and commercial ventilation tasks. Its efficient airflow generation, stable transmission design, and ease of maintenance make it a dependable choice for a wide range of applications.
